Background

Those who have been around the local running scene for a while will recall the popular R.I.T.N.Y. (pronounced WRIT-knee) 5K put on by the Cary YMCA. The race started right at midnight on New Year’s Eve. (For the uninformed, R.I.T.N.Y.stands for Run in the New Year).Later, the Y moved the race to the second Saturday in January and ran the event at Lake Crabtree. But it just wasn’t the same as running at the stroke of midnight, so after a few years, the race was discontinued.

Last year's results

In 2010 the race was resurrected and over 100 runners and walkers showed up to celebrate its return. Mark Hallen was the first celebrant to finish completing the 5K course in 17:28. Anne McVeigh won the women’s title in 23:04.
